LOGICKÉ SYSTÉMY Flashcards

1
Q

Co jsou logické systémy

A
  • logický (digitální) obvod je elektronický obvod, který pracuje s diskrétními stavy (0,1)
  • jsou tvořeny logickými členy
  • logické obvody jsou součástky vyšší úrovně než tranzistor nebo dioda; z logických obvodů se skládají digitální systémy
  • dělí se na sekvenční (s pamětí) a kombinační
How well did you know this?
1
Not at all
2
3
4
5
Perfectly
2
Q

TECHNOLOGIE LOGICKÝCH OBVODŮ - diodová logika (DL)

A
  • jejich odpor v propustném směru je malý a v závěrném velký
    • logické členy: v DL lze implementovat pouze logický součet a součin; nelze provést negaci
  • nevýhodou je úbytek napětí při
How well did you know this?
1
Not at all
2
3
4
5
Perfectly
3
Q

TECHNOLOGIE LOGICKÝCH OBVODŮ - diodově tranzistorová logika (DTL)

A
  • podobné jako DL
  • přidán tranzistor, který pracuje jako invertující zesilovač
How well did you know this?
1
Not at all
2
3
4
5
Perfectly
4
Q

TECHNOLOGIE LOGICKÝCH OBVODŮ -
tranzistor-tranzistor logika (TTL)

A
  • vyrábějí se planární technologií na bází křemíku
    • používají se bipolární tranzistory NPN
    • realizované pomocí hradla NAND
How well did you know this?
1
Not at all
2
3
4
5
Perfectly
5
Q

LOGICKÉ FUNKCE - definice

A
  • funkce, která pro konečný počet vstupních parametrů vrací logické hodnoty
  • signálem mohou být různé fyzikální veličiny
  • výstupní hodnota (L nebo H) se při zapojení několika prvků za sebe může natolik odchýlit od ideální hodnoty, až se dostane do zakázaného pásma - zapojením invertoru za elementární člen dochází k obnovení („vyčištění“) hodnoty signálu, i když za cenu negace
  • všechny logické funkce lze realizovat pomocí NAND nebo NOR
How well did you know this?
1
Not at all
2
3
4
5
Perfectly
6
Q

AND

A
How well did you know this?
1
Not at all
2
3
4
5
Perfectly
7
Q

NAND

A
How well did you know this?
1
Not at all
2
3
4
5
Perfectly
8
Q

OR

A
How well did you know this?
1
Not at all
2
3
4
5
Perfectly
9
Q

NOR

A
How well did you know this?
1
Not at all
2
3
4
5
Perfectly
10
Q

XOR

A
How well did you know this?
1
Not at all
2
3
4
5
Perfectly
11
Q

MINIMALIZACE LOGICKÝCH FUNKCÍ

A
  • Cílem nimimalizace je danou logickou funkci provést pomocí co nejmenšího množství logických obvodů. Výsledkem je poté vyšší spolehlivost obvodu.
  • zápis logickým výrazem (Algebraická minimalizace)
  • zobrazení pomocí Karnaughovy mapy;
    Karnaughova mapa - jejím principem je zobrazení n-rozměrné tabulky hodnot do dvojrozměrné mapy.
    Z této mapy lze poté graficky vyčíst minimální funkci. Zápis funkce jako součin součtů nebo součet součinů.
    Obecný postup:
    1) Při návrhu zařízení si nejprve ujasníme požadavky kladené na zařízení. Pak podle zadání sestavíme pravdivostní tabulky, které definují logické hodnoty výstupních proměnných pro všechny kombinace vstupních proměnných.
    2) Minimalizujeme logické výrazy, tj. upravíme je do takového tvaru, aby logický obvod podle něho zapojený byl optimální podle určitého kritéria. Obvykle aby obsahoval co nejmenší počet operací logického součtu, součinu a negace a aby v něm figuroval co nejmenší počet proměnných
    3) Na závěr vypíšeme logické výrazy a upravíme je tak, aby k realizace bylo možné použít
    minimální počet číslicových obvodů a zařízení bylo co nejméně nákladné.
How well did you know this?
1
Not at all
2
3
4
5
Perfectly
12
Q

VYUŽITÍ A VLASTNOSTI ČÍTAČŮ, POSUVNÝCH REGISTRŮ A KLOPNÝCH OBVODŮ PRO NÁVRH A ŘEŠENÍ LOGICKÝCH OPERACÍ - Čítač

A
  • sekvenční LO, který počítá, kolikrát uběhla určitá událost nebo proces (impuls)
    • realizován klopnými obvody
    • rozdělení:
      a) asynchronní
      b) synchronní
How well did you know this?
1
Not at all
2
3
4
5
Perfectly
13
Q

VYUŽITÍ A VLASTNOSTI ČÍTAČŮ, POSUVNÝCH REGISTRŮ A KLOPNÝCH OBVODŮ PRO NÁVRH A ŘEŠENÍ LOGICKÝCH OPERACÍ - Registry

A

● posuvné registry jsou sestaveny z klopných obvodů
● lze do nich vložit informaci a vnějšími řídícími impulsy ji posouvat, popř. ponechat v registru po dobu, kdy ji není potřeba zpracovávat
● počet KO udává délku registru a tím i počet řádů dvojkového čísla
Registry se mohou rozlišovat ve směru posuvu vložené informace
Mohou sloužit jako zpožďovací člen či paměť atd.

How well did you know this?
1
Not at all
2
3
4
5
Perfectly
14
Q

VYUŽITÍ A VLASTNOSTI ČÍTAČŮ, POSUVNÝCH REGISTRŮ A KLOPNÝCH OBVODŮ PRO NÁVRH A ŘEŠENÍ LOGICKÝCH OPERACÍ - Klopné obvody

A
  • logický obvod, který může nabývat dva odlišné napěťové stavy
    • přičemž k přepnutí z jednoho stavu do druhého dochází skokově
    • využití jako paměťové prvky, impulzní generátory nebo časovače
How well did you know this?
1
Not at all
2
3
4
5
Perfectly
15
Q

VYUŽITÍ A VLASTNOSTI ČÍTAČŮ, POSUVNÝCH REGISTRŮ A KLOPNÝCH OBVODŮ PRO NÁVRH A ŘEŠENÍ LOGICKÝCH OPERACÍ - Astabilní KO

A
  • nemá stabilní stav, neustále osciluje a překlápí stavy
    • použití jako impulzní generátory, tónové generátory, blikače
How well did you know this?
1
Not at all
2
3
4
5
Perfectly
16
Q

VYUŽITÍ A VLASTNOSTI ČÍTAČŮ, POSUVNÝCH REGISTRŮ A KLOPNÝCH OBVODŮ PRO NÁVRH A ŘEŠENÍ LOGICKÝCH OPERACÍ - Monostabilní KO

A

jeden stabilní stav, ze kterého je možné jej přepnout do nestabilního stavu
- obvod se sám po čase přepne do stabilního stavu
- použití jako zpožďovací prvek

17
Q

VYUŽITÍ A VLASTNOSTI ČÍTAČŮ, POSUVNÝCH REGISTRŮ A KLOPNÝCH OBVODŮ PRO NÁVRH A ŘEŠENÍ LOGICKÝCH OPERACÍ - Bistabilní KO

A
  • mají dva stabilní stavy
    • mezi těmito stavy lze libovolně přepínat
    • využití jako paměťové prvky
18
Q

PROGRAMOVATELNÉ AUTOMATY

A

univerzální nástroj k řešení řídících systémů na úrovni blízké technologickému procesu
- programovatelný počítač se sběrnicovou strukturou (PROFIBUS)
- vstupy a výstupy jsou analogové nebo digitální
- paměť typu RAM
- možnost více PLC s hierarchií master-slave
- více CPU z důvodu zajištění potřebné odezvy
- pracuje v cyklech
- periferie uzpůsobeny na napojení na technologické procesy
- modulární nebo kompaktní
- dnešní PLC mohou obsahovat i webový server; možnost sledovat a řídit z webu
- jazyky programování pro:
a) jazyk mnemokódů – obdoba assembleru
b) jazyk kontaktních (reléových) schémat – grafický - LD (ladder diagram)
c) jazyk logických schémat – funkčních bloků, taktéž grafický, FC – function blocks
d) jazyk strukturovaného textu – obdobou vyšších programovacích jazyků (C nebo Pascal) - ST, structured text
e) grafické prostředí pro sekvenční programování (GRAFCET)
jazyky nejsou přenositelné mezi PLC různých výrobců